Stephanie Auth of Butler, daughter of Russell Auth and Sharon Auth, was recently nominated Jacket Princess at Baldwin-Wallace College.The Jacket Prince and Princess represent the freshman class on the college's homecoming court.A middle childhood education major, she is a member of the Voices of Praise gospel choir and the Hepcat Society of Swing. She was also recently nominated for the Emerging Leaders organization on campus.Auth is a 2006 graduate of Butler High School.———

Amber Hobaugh of Butler, daughter of Dale and Bev Hobaugh, has been awarded the PSHP Student Award for pharmacy students actively involved in initiatives related to advancing the practice of health-systems pharmacy.She is a student at Duquesne University.Hobaugh was chosen based on her work organizing the Operation Residency project, which reached out to underclassmen to increase their knowledge about how to prepare for and obtain a residency as well as detail the experience that can be gained from completing a residency.She also organized an Ask the Pharmacist event at St. Barnabas in the fall and the 2005 and 2006 Clinical Skills Competition on Duquesne's campus.She also coordinated with various alumni to visit the campus and provide presentations to pharmacy students about opportunities in health system pharmacy practice.In addition to her work on campus, she became certified in smoking cessation counseling and has given presentations on drug abuse to local high school students.She is a member of professional pharmacy sorority Kappa Epsilon and serves as treasurer for the Academy of Student Pharmacists.———
Matthew Diehl, a recent graduate of Shady Side Academy, has been named an AP Scholar by The College Board Advanced Placement Program.To qualify for the award, students must complete three or more AP exams with scores of 3 or higher.Diehl is now attending the University of Miami.
